Anyway... Apparently The Crossing Community Church in Chandler, AZ is giving away free gas to first time guests. Since the offer began, they've nearly doubled the size of their weekly attendance (from 80 to 150). The pastor had this to say:
"This is a short-term work that meets a short-term need, just like the feeding of the 5,000. But it gets people in a place to hear the Gospel and let Jesus meet their long-term needs."
